Poetry: Idanre, and Other Poems, 1967; Poems from Prison, 1969; A Shuttle in the Crypt, 1972; Ogun Abibiman, 1976; Mandelas Earth, and Other Poems, 1988; Early Poems, 1997; Samarkand and Other Markets I Have Known, 2002. As Soyinka makes clear in his book of criticism Myth, Literature, and the African World, his own cultural heritage is Yoruba.
